Under Hindu Marriage Act 1955 and Arya Marriage Validation Act 1937 (Section 19), the Arya Samaj Mandir is authorized and fully recognized to conduct inter-cast, inter-religion or inter-national wedding of a person from any caste or religion after getting him/her through self avowed vedic purification rituals.

For recognizing this type of marriage, a special legislation has been passed that is equivalent to Court Marriage Act 1954. Hence, a wedding performed and solemnized as per Arya Samaj rules cannot be challenged by administration, police, court or any other organization.
